  • The simplest way to add your card to Apple Pay is using the mobile app.

    1. Log in to the app and select 'Cards' on the bottom right. Then select 'Apple Pay'.
    2. Select the debit or credit card to be added and select 'Add to Apple Wallet’. Then select the device you’d like to add your card to.
    3. Confirm your card details and accept the terms and conditions.
    4. Your card is now added to Apple Pay and you can select this card as your default card

    1. Open the Apple Wallet app on your iPhone then select the + sign in the top-right corner. Or select 'Wallet & Apple Pay' from either the Apple Watch app, iPad settings or Mac System preferences followed by 'Add Card'.
    2. Select 'debit or credit card'.
    3. To add your card details, tap or hold your card close to your iPhone, or using your camera scan the card or type the details manually.
    4. Then follow the step-by-step guide.
    5. You may need to verify your card. Select one of the options on screen and follow the instructions.
    6. Your card is now added to Apple Pay and you can select this card as your default card.
  • If you’ve been unable to add your card to Apple Pay using the Apple Pay wallet, follow this step-by-step guide.
     
    1. Go in to the Apple Pay wallet app and remove the card if shown as pending.
    2. Log in to the mobile banking app and select ‘Cards’ at the bottom right.
    3. Select the card you want to add to Apple Pay, select Apple Pay and  ‘Add to Apple Wallet’ then follow the onscreen instructions.

    Your card is now added to Apple Pay and you can select this card as your default card.

  • Follow the steps below to remove your card from your Apple wallet.

    1. Go to the wallet app on your device.
    2. Select the card you want to remove, then the ‘More’ button.
    3. Select ‘Card Details’, then ‘Remove Card’.

    If you remove a card, you can add it again later.
